Palestine - Female Tertiary Education Teaching Staff Number
Since 2009, Palestine Female Tertiary Education Teaching Staff Number was up 15.4% year on year. In 2014, the country was ranked number 51 comparing other countries in Female Tertiary Education Teaching Staff Number with 1,909 Persons. Palestine is overtaken by Oman, which was number 50 with 2,533 Persons and is followed by Afghanistan with 1,180 Persons. Brazil topped the ranking with 193,382 Persons in 2014, +16.7% compared to 2013. Germany, Indonesia and Iran resp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Sao Tome and Principe recorded the best 5 years average growth at +26.5% per year, while Cuba was the worst growing country at -17.4% per year.
